In the spectacular series finale of Dexter: New Blood, Angela is closer than anyone has ever been to the truth about Dexter. The murder of Matt Caldwell set in motion a series of events that would ultimately bring Dexter down.

The ultimate proof

Angela finds Matt Caldwell’s titanium screw in the burned remains of Dexter’s house. So he’s officially arrested for Matt’s murder, but not Kurt’s. Angela begins interrogating the ex-serial killer. She confronts Dexter about the titanium screw needed to fix a fracture Matt sustained in a boating accident. She also shows him the note she received that points to Dexter as the killer.

Angela doesn’t know if Dexter acted in self-defense or not, but she is sure that Dexter burned the body. Dexter tells her that Kurt lied when he said Matt was in New York. He cleared out the secret room under his cabin in the woods the day after Dexter and Molly arrived. Logan finds the story plausible and he warns Angela that a jury might agree. But Angela and Logan sense that something is amiss. When Harrison sees Dexter again, the father insists that his arrest had nothing to do with Kurt’s murder. In a few days he would be released from prison and assured: “We will get through it”.

The connections to previous murders

Angela calls Angel Batista and tells him that there have been a few deaths in Iron Lake that are similar to what happened to the Bay Harbor Butcher. She asks about Sergeant Doakes and Batista tells her that his late wife Maria had the theory that the killer was Dexter Morgan. But he thinks Dexter is long dead. Angela sends him a photo of herself with Dexter in happier times. Angela asks if Batista ever caught Maria’s killerwhereupon Batista makes his way directly to her.

Angela questions Dexter again. She admits that he might get away with killing Matt, but she’d bet her career and family that he’s a killer. With the word “ketamine” added, she shows him a photo of Jasper and says he had the drug in his system. She then shows him photos of the Bay Harbor Butcher’s victims who had the same needle punctures and ketamine residue on their bodies.

Dexter then asks Angela to turn off the camera. “You were right about Kurt Caldwell,” he says. “I can proof it.” He reveals that Kurt had been a serial killer for 25 years and gives her the exact location of Kurt’s hideout. It’s the proof she’s always been looking for. In his prison cell, Debra haunts Dexter. Deb says this story will never let go of Angela.

Dexter’s escape

Dexter asks Logan for some water. When he brings him the refreshment, Dexter grabs him and bangs his head against the cell bars. He demands the cell keys, but when Logan tries to draw his gun, Dexter breaks his neck. He calls Harrison and asks his son to meet him where they found the white deer.

Angela goes through Kurt’s hideout and finds everything she’s been looking for her entire career. She wants to radio Logan, but there is silence. Meanwhile, Dexter meets Harrison in the woods and the boy wants to know whose blood is on him. Harrison remembers Dexter calling from Logan’s phone and puts two and two together.

father and son

“There was no other way,” Dexter assures. But Harrison is angry with his father and has to go to his Think years of loneliness. Harrison demands that his father turn himself in, but Dexter tells him that he would face the death penalty. “Perhaps you deserve it,” replies his son.

Dexter tells Harrison that he doesn’t have to come with him, but he has to go now. As Dexter walks away Harrison draws his rifle and points it at his father. He blames Dexter for what happened to his mother and aunt Deb. “You’re right,” the serial killer replies to the teenager. “You deserve better. A better life. A better father.”

Dexter reminds his son to cock the gun. With tears in his eyes, Dexter knows this is the only way out. and after a loud bang, Dexter collapses and lies dead in the snow. “You did well,” he murmurs to the boy as Deb touches his hand.

Angela appears and yells for Harrison to drop the gun. In the assumption of being arrested, the boy stretches out his hands. After a hug, Angela types him in instead Bundle up cash and tells him to take the truck, drive to the highway and never come back.

In the truck, Harrison re-reads the letter Dexter wrote to Hannah. It says he’s still alive and would give anything to see her again. He wanted his child to live a life without fear. But he also knew that in his present a normal life for Harrison would not have been possible would. “Unless Harrison shows dark tendencies, I beg you to let me die so my son can live.” As the police cars speed toward Iron Lake, Harrison drives away.

end or continuation?

“Dexter: New Blood” is the official ending for Dexter. This is also assured by series creator Clyde Phillips. “I have three words for you: Dexter is dead,” he said in an interview with the online magazine Deadline. The main question that fans are naturally concerned with now is: What will become of Dexter’s son Harrison? Of course, his story is now completely open after the end of “Dexter: New Blood”. There is certainly potential for one here Season 2 or a spin-off series.

After the finale, fans will have to decide for themselves whether they like the new ending better than the rather unpopular conclusion to Dexter season 8. In any case, the producers can no longer make another course correction unless they want to bring Dexter back as a ghost.
